New drug DS9051b enters first human trials for rare adrenal and prostate cancers

NCT ID NCT07189403

First seen Nov 01, 2025 · Last updated May 24, 2026 · Updated 33 times

Summary

This early-stage study is testing a new drug called DS9051b in people with advanced adrenocortical carcinoma (a rare adrenal gland cancer) or metastatic castration-resistant prostate cancer. The main goals are to check the drug's safety and find the right dose. About 40 adults will take part, and the study is currently recruiting.
